Population generation method and selection method and device of neural network architecture

A neural network and population technology, applied in the computer field, can solve problems such as a single determination method

Active Publication Date: 2020-02-11
BEIJING XIAOMI MOBILE SOFTWARE CO L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] However, for individuals with the same non-dominated sorting attributes, the crowding degree attribute is determined according to the crowding degree of the individual on different optimization objectives, and the determination method is relatively simple

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Population generation method and selection method and device of neural network architecture
  • Population generation method and selection method and device of neural network architecture
  • Population generation method and selection method and device of neural network architecture

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0068] Reference will now be made in detail to the exemplary embodiments, examples of which are illustrated in the accompanying drawings. When the following description refers to the accompanying drawings, the same numerals in different drawings refer to the same or similar elements unless otherwise indicated. The implementations described in the following exemplary examples do not represent all implementations consistent with the present disclosure. Rather, they are merely examples of apparatuses and methods consistent with aspects of the present disclosure as recited in the appended claims.

[0069] In the technical solution provided by the embodiments of the present disclosure, the execution subject of each step may be a computer device, such as a server with computing and storage capabilities, etc. Optionally, the computer device may be a server, or may be composed of multiple servers A server cluster, or a cloud computing service center. For ease of description, in the 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to a population generation method, a selection method and selection device of a neural network architecture. The method comprises the steps of obtaining a t-th generation population Rt; carrying out non-dominated sorting on individuals contained in the population Rt to obtain k individual groups with different ranks; sequentially selecting i individual groups from the k individual groups; calculating the weighted congestion distance of the jth individual under the plurality of targets according to the congestion distance of the jth individual under each target and the weight corresponding to each target; selecting m individuals from the ith individual group according to the weighted congestion distance, and forming a (t+1)th generation population R<t+1> together withall individuals in the (i-1)th individual group; and setting t to be equal to t+1, starting to execute the step of carrying out non-dominated sorting on individuals contained in the population Rt again, and when a Tth generation population RT is generated, determining that the population RT is a target population. The population meeting the preference of the decision maker is generated, and the flexibility of determining the individual congestion degree is improved.

Description

technical field [0001] The embodiments of the present disclosure relate to the field of computer technology, and in particular to a population generation method, a method and a device for selecting a neural network architecture. Background technique [0002] NSGA-II (Non-dominated Sorting Genetic Algorithm-II, non-dominated sorting genetic algorithm with elite strategy) is an improved algorithm for NSGA (Non-dominated Sorting Genetic Algorithm, non-dominated sorting genetic algorithm). [0003] In NSGA-II, each individual in the population has two attributes: non-dominated sort attribute and crowding degree attribute. Small individuals will be reserved preferentially; when two individuals have the same non-dominated sort attributes, that is, when the non-dominated sorts are the same, the crowding property is better, that is, individuals with less crowded surroundings will be preferentially retained. [0004] However, for individuals with the same non-dominated sorting attri...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06N3/00G06N3/04G06N3/08
CPCG06N3/006G06N3/04G06N3/08
Inventor 初祥祥许瑞军张勃李吉祥李庆源王斌
Owner BEIJING XIAOMI MOBILE SOFTWARE C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products